Output c7a21f91e4e4f7909ad316e87b29871a52d251f0e3a22a6632d27ce92ee68190:1

value
1308692726
script pubkey
OP_0 OP_PUSHBYTES_20 1fe27a5f2e75c20388418bd0c36d74b15c8e1be2
address
ltc1qrl385hewwhpq8zzp30gvxmt5k9wguxlz2lqrkd
transaction
c7a21f91e4e4f7909ad316e87b29871a52d251f0e3a22a6632d27ce92ee68190
spent
true